Output d68c1176841eb3d13d60d6aefff1b3180a39d4b07908e96097bc9cc64b841e01:646

value
1045298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5dd1bd4e284c539174590277295d1e3311f9a77 OP_EQUAL
address
3MBpjJjkUuM7mSKw5vmPVhE2Z8QQYW9cUC
transaction
d68c1176841eb3d13d60d6aefff1b3180a39d4b07908e96097bc9cc64b841e01
spent
true